Budget-aware Test-time Scaling via Discriminative Verification

Budget‑Aware Test‑Time Scaling Boosts AI Reasoning

Ever wondered how your favorite chat‑bot could think faster without needing a supercomputer? Researchers have found a clever shortcut that lets large language models give smarter answers while staying within a modest compute budget.
Instead of letting the AI generate dozens of possible replies and then using a heavy‑weight checker to pick the best one, they let a lightweight “discriminative” verifier quickly judge each answer.
Think of it like a quick‑glance referee in a sports match who can spot the winning move without watching the whole game.
When this fast referee works together with the model’s own self‑consistency tricks, the combo outperforms the old, expensive method by up to 15 % on tough math puzzles like AIME2025.
This budget‑aware approach is a breakthrough for real‑world AI, giving developers a “free” upgrade that saves time and energy.
Imagine smarter assistants that stay sharp without draining your device— that’s the promise of this new technique.
